5.2.6.1 Recommended Initialization
Procedure
1.
Press [Main Menu] twice to access parameter.
2.
Scroll to parameter 14-22 Operation Mode and press [OK].
3.
Scroll to [2] Initialisation and press [OK].
4.
Remove power to the unit and wait for the display to turn off.
5.
Apply power to the unit.
Default parameter settings are restored during start-up. This may take slightly longer than normal.
6.
Alarm 80, Drive initialised is shown.
7.
Press [Reset] to return to operating mode.
5.2.6.2 Manual Initialization
Procedure
1.
Remove power to the unit and wait for the display to turn off.
2.
Press and hold [Status], [Main Menu], and [OK] at the same time while applying power to the unit (approximately 5 s or until
a click is heard and the fan starts).
Factory default parameter settings are restored during start-up. This might take slightly longer than normal.
Manual initialization resets parameter settings except for the settings in:
•
Parameter 15-00 Operating Hours.
•
Parameter 15-03 Power Up's.
•
Parameter 15-04 Over Temp's.
•
Parameter 15-05 Over Volt's.

5.3.1 Commissioning with SmartStart
The SmartStart wizard enables fast configuration of basic motor and application parameters.
Motor data is required for the SmartStart setup. The required data are normally available on the motor nameplate.
•
At 1st power-up or after initialization of the drive, SmartStart starts automatically.
•
Follow the on-screen instructions to complete commissioning of the drive. Always reactivate SmartStart by selecting Quick
Menu Q4 - SmartStart.
•
